Biochemical and Physiological Mechanisms β-galactosidase cleaves lactose into its monosaccharide components, glucose and galactose. It also catalyzes the transglycosylation of glucose into allolactose, the inducer of β-galactosidase, in a feedback loop.

Product Description

A β-galactosidase preparation produced by submerged fermentation of a selected strain of the yeast Kluyveromyces lactis.
Application:
β-galactosidases from different species, including Kluyveromyces lactis and Kluyveromyces fragilis, hydrolyze lactose.
